There are three things that keep young men running: food, sports, and video games. 22 NBA teams full of 15 man rosters are now living on Walt Disney World's campus in Orlando, and it sounds like they are living the life. Their options in the bubble: food, sports, and video games.
If you listen to this Radio show (no surprise it's from Barstool... like the majority of the content I consume), you get a sneak peek at what life is like inside the NBA bubble from Frank Kaminsky's perspective.
The first few days in "The Bubble" we got a look at what was happening from player perspectives via their Instagram stories. Trying to invite females into the bubble, ordering Uber Eats and getting kicked out of the bubble, full size Disney suites for every player, and what seemed to be airline food wasn't what we thought the bubble was going to consist of... and in reality, it isn't.
I have no idea why the transitional days of moving the players into the resort required the host to provide such trash food... but that is what happened. After listening to the CCK team from Barstool interview Frank Kaminsky from the Phoenix Suns, we get a much better prespective of what is actually happening in the bubble.
